One-liner
ArcSite is a mobile-first CAD tool for creating and viewing floor plans, designed for contractors, architects, and real estate professionals who need quick, accurate measurements and visual documentation on-site.
Strengths
- Intuitive touch-based interface for drawing and editing floor plans directly on mobile devices
- Highly accurate measurement tools with real-time dimensioning and scale calibration
- Supports importing PDFs and images as base layers for tracing existing layouts
- Clean, minimal design focused on workflow efficiency in field environments
- Strong integration with common file formats (PDF, JPG, PNG) and export options
Weaknesses
- Limited collaboration features—no real-time sharing or team access
- No cloud sync across devices; users report losing work after app crashes or device changes
- Exported files lack advanced CAD metadata or layer control
- Some users complain about inconsistent scaling when importing non-standard PDFs: 'I imported a plan, but the dimensions were off by 20%.'
- Lacks support for 3D views or elevation drawings
